- Selinexor+pegaspargase+dexamethasone — DRUGNuclear export protein-1 is the main transporter protein for leucine-rich proteins to enter the cytoplasm from the nucleus through the nuclear pore complex, which is overexpressed in malignant tumor cells. Studies have shown that Selinexor inhibits the nuclear export of viral mRNA such as EBV, and has good therapeutic potential for NKTCL. Selinexor combined with pemaspartase, dexamethasone and sequential radiotherapy may be the golden choice for early NK/T cell lymphoma, improving the local control rate of the disease and improving the overall prognosis of NK/T cell lymphoma.
Study Details
evaluate the efficacy and safety of "Selinexor+pegaspargase+dexamethasone" in early stage NK/ T-cell lymphoma
